OKlibrary  0.2.1.6
OKlib::TestExecutionTools::AllCombinations< 1, InputRange, Functor > Struct Template Reference

#include <TestAlgorithms.hpp>

Inheritance diagram for OKlib::TestExecutionTools::AllCombinations< 1, InputRange, Functor >:
OKlib::TestExecutionTools::EnumerationBase< 1, InputRange, Functor > OKlib::TestSystem::Test

List of all members.

Public Types

typedef EnumerationBase
< 1, InputRange, Functor > 
Base
typedef AllCombinations test_type

Public Member Functions

 AllCombinations (const typename Base::input_range_type &r)

Detailed Description

template<class InputRange, class Functor>
struct OKlib::TestExecutionTools::AllCombinations< 1, InputRange, Functor >

Definition at line 57 of file TestAlgorithms.hpp.


Member Typedef Documentation

template<class InputRange , class Functor >
typedef EnumerationBase<1, InputRange, Functor> OKlib::TestExecutionTools::AllCombinations< 1, InputRange, Functor >::Base

Definition at line 58 of file TestAlgorithms.hpp.

template<class InputRange , class Functor >
typedef AllCombinations OKlib::TestExecutionTools::AllCombinations< 1, InputRange, Functor >::test_type

Reimplemented from OKlib::TestSystem::Test.

Definition at line 59 of file TestAlgorithms.hpp.


Constructor & Destructor Documentation

template<class InputRange , class Functor >
OKlib::TestExecutionTools::AllCombinations< 1, InputRange, Functor >::AllCombinations ( const typename Base::input_range_type r) [inline]

Definition at line 60 of file TestAlgorithms.hpp.


The documentation for this struct was generated from the following file: